Summary

The Product Manager is responsible for the success of the assigned product(s) via stakeholder engagement, roadmapping, budget management, and development oversight, and serves as the people leader for a team of Product Owners & Analysts. In addition to owning product strategy and execution, the Product Manager is accountable for building team capability, setting priorities, and ensuring the team consistently delivers value against the product roadmap. This role reports to the Director, Technical Services and carries direct reports on the product team. This position will support our Technology Services team. It is eligible to work a hybrid schedule, generally requiring work in-office and/or show-site 2-3 days per week. The ideal candidate will be based out of any of the following locations:

  • Dallas, TX
  • Orlando, FL
  • Las Vegas, NV
Essential Duties & Responsibilities
Product Strategy & Vision
  • Define product vision for a suite of Custom applications via stakeholder input and engagement.
  • Create timelines and roadmaps to achieve the product vision.
  • Maintain current knowledge of the industry segment through market research.
Performance Management
  • Ensure resources are aligned with expectations and appropriately planned within budget cycles.
  • Report on product performance, progress, and future planning.
Product Development Oversight
  • Oversee the product development process, ensuring compliance and quality.
  • Support testing and training requirements.
  • Perform product demonstrations to internal and external stakeholders.
Cross-Functional Collaboration
  • Facilitate business process discussions in alignment with product functionality.
  • Support overall business transformation efforts.
People Leadership & Team Development
  • Lead, coach, and develop a team of Product Owner and Analysts, setting clear goals, priorities, and expectations.
  • Manage day-to-day team workload, capacity planning, and work assignments across the assigned product portfolio.
  • Conduct regular 1:1s, performance reviews, and career development conversations with direct reports.
  • Recruit, onboard, and mentor new team members; build bench strength and succession readiness.
  • Foster a collaborative, high performing team culture and remove obstacles to the team's success.
  • Partner with leadership on team structure, staffing needs, and resource allocation.
Education & Experience
  • 5+ years of experience in product management, with demonstrated ownership of product strategy, roadmapping, and stakeholder engagement.
  • 1 - 2+ years of experience leading, mentoring, or managing people, preferably within a product or Agile environment.
